Transaction 662a8751871a929410f91aa328d5aebe67d84b832f8020a5f052a1e509ec3570
1 Input
1 Output
-
662a8751871a929410f91aa328d5aebe67d84b832f8020a5f052a1e509ec3570:0
- value
- 4342373
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 97d27e4d7f2b650032bb34da8a388e85a57d5f06 OP_EQUAL
- address
- 3FXn7r1qquAia6oXegWsW7D3UrZydHFVuh